Robert Garces is a 32-year-old football player who plays as a central midfielder for Metropolitanos FC, born on 1993年4月5日, who is right-footed. Robert Garces currently plays for Metropolitanos FC.
Robert Garces's career has also included time at Zamora FC, Deportivo Tachira, Academia Puerto Cabello, Caracas, Carabobo FC, Deportivo Miranda Fútbol Club, and Deportivo Anzoategui.
On the international stage, Robert Garces has represented Venezuela U20.

Throughout their career, Robert Garces has won 2 titles: Copa Venezuela (2012/2013) with Deportivo Anzoategui and Copa Venezuela (2013/2014) with Caracas.
Robert Garces has competed in Primera Division - Clausura First Stage, Copa Sudamericana Qualification qualification, Copa Sudamericana, Copa Libertadores Qualification qualification, and Copa Libertadores.
